What's your major in finance?
The courses of finance major include: finance, corporate finance, financial markets, options, futures and derivatives, commercial banking, central banking, investment banking, international finance, securities investment, international settlement and risk management.

The minor courses of finance major are:

Linear algebra and probability theory must be learned well, because they occupy a heavy weight in options, futures and derivatives, and corporate finance respectively;

There is also accounting, which will be used in a small amount in international settlement and international finance;

Then there is macroeconomics. It goes without saying that monetary policy and fiscal policy of finance cannot be separated from it, and it will also be used in international finance.

Of course, learning the macro means learning the micro. Generally, the micro will learn the macro first, but apart from providing a balanced way of thinking, personal feelings have little impact on the financial profession.
